Who am I?

Flat Stouie was inspired by Stouie Kilgore, a rescue turned therapy dog. As a flat dog Stouie gets to travel the world meeting new friends, visiting schools, and going places that other pit bulls aren't able.  Flat Stouie spreads positive awareness for pitties everywhere by encouraging reading, writing, and research about this love-a-bull breed.
